Technical Specifications
Parameters and characteristics for this part
| Specification | DAC088S085CIMTX/NOPB |
|---|---|
| Architecture | String DAC |
| Data Interface | DSP, SPI |
| Differential Output | False |
| INL/DNL (LSB) | 0.12 LSB |
| INL/DNL (LSB) [Max] | 0.03 LSB |
| INL/DNL (LSB) [Min] | -0.02 LSB |
| Mounting Type | Surface Mount |
| Number of Bits | 8 |
| Number of D/A Converters | 8 |
| Operating Temperature [Max] | 125 °C |
| Operating Temperature [Min] | -40 °C |
| Output Type | Voltage - Buffered |
| Package / Case | 16-TSSOP |
| Package / Case [x] | 0.173 in |
| Package / Case [y] | 4.4 mm |
| Reference Type | External |
| Settling Time | 4.5 µs |
| Supplier Device Package | 16-TSSOP |
| Voltage - Supply, Analog [Max] | 5.5 V |
| Voltage - Supply, Analog [Min] | 2.7 V |
| Voltage - Supply, Digital [Max] | 5.5 V |
| Voltage - Supply, Digital [Min] | 2.7 V |

Description
General part information
DAC088S085 Series
The DAC088S085 is a full-featured, general-purpose, OCTAL, 8-bit, voltage-output, digital-to-analog converter (DAC) that can operate from a single 2.7 V to 5.5 V supply and consumes 1.95 mW at 3 V and 4.85 mW at 5 V. The DAC088S085 is packaged in a 16-pin WQFN package and a 16-pin TSSOP package. The WQFN package makes the DAC088S085 the smallest OCTAL DAC in its class. The on-chip output amplifiers allow rail-to-rail output swing and the three-wire serial interface operates at clock rates up to 40 MHz over the entire supply voltage range. Competitive devices are limited to 25‑MHz clock rates at supply voltages in the range of 2.7 V to 3.6 V. The serial interface is compatible with standard SPI, QSPI, MICROWIRE, and DSP interfaces. The DAC088S085 also offers daisy chain operation where an unlimited number of devices can be updated simultaneously using a single serial interface.
There are two references for the DAC088S085. One reference input serves channels A through D, while the other reference serves channels E through H. Each reference can be set independently between 0.5 V and VA, providing the widest possible output dynamic range. The DAC088S085 has a 16-bit input shift register that controls the mode of operation, the power-down condition, and the DAC channels’ register and output value. All eight DAC outputs can be updated simultaneously or individually.
A power-on reset circuit ensures that the DAC outputs power up to 0 V and remain there until there is a valid write to the device. The power-down feature of the DAC088S085 allows each DAC to be independently powered with three different termination options. With all the DAC channels powered down, power consumption reduces to less than 0.3 µW at 3 V and less than 1 µW at 5 V. The low power consumption and small packages of the DAC088S085 make it an excellent choice for use in battery-operated equipment.
